What 'best' means for a B2B ChatGPT advertising agency

"Best" is doing a lot of work in that search query, so it's worth defining before comparing anyone. For a B2B buyer, the best ChatGPT advertising agency is not the one with the flashiest case study from a consumer app — it's the one that understands your buying committee is five to nine people, your sales cycle runs three to nine months, and a single ChatGPT ad impression is one touch in a much longer relationship, not a conversion event.

OpenAI Ads Manager went self-serve in May 2026 after a US pilot that started in February, running on CPM, CPC and oCPC bidding through a relevance-weighted second-price auction, with no minimum spend and ads clearly labelled "Sponsored." That accessibility means a lot of agencies now offer to "run ChatGPT ads" — but running the platform and running it well for a long, multi-stakeholder B2B sale are different skills.

The best agencies for this specific job treat ChatGPT Ads as one channel inside a broader AI-visibility program, not a standalone tactic bought in isolation.

The ranking criteria that actually matter

Score any agency against four things before you sign anything. First, account-based targeting fit — can they configure and sequence ads around named accounts or firmographic segments rather than broad keyword-style targeting alone. Second, long sales cycle nurturing — do they have a plan for re-engaging the same buyer across multiple ChatGPT sessions over months, not a single ad and a hope. Third, funnel measurement — can they connect ad-driven traffic to CRM stages, or do they stop reporting at click. Fourth, compliance — for regulated B2B categories like finance, healthcare or legal, do they have a review step for claims before anything goes live.

  • Account-based targeting fit — audience segmentation and account matching, not blanket reach
  • Long sales cycle nurturing — sequenced messaging across the buying committee's research window
  • Funnel measurement — pipeline and revenue attribution, not vanity metrics
  • Regulated-category compliance — a documented sign-off process for factual and legal claims

An agency that can't speak fluently to all four in the first call is optimized for a shorter, simpler sale than yours.

It also helps to ask how an agency would handle a scenario where the ChatGPT auction gets more competitive in your category as more B2B advertisers pile in — a common pattern once a channel proves itself. The best agencies have a plan for that beyond simply raising bids, usually by tightening targeting precision and leaning more heavily on organic GEO citation to keep cost per qualified engagement manageable even as the paid channel gets pricier.

Red flags that separate the best from the merely available

Watch for agencies that quote a flat monthly ChatGPT Ads retainer without asking a single question about your sales cycle length or average contract value — that's a sign they're applying a DTC playbook to a B2B account. Watch too for anyone promising a specific number of qualified leads from ChatGPT Ads alone; no one controls demand at that granularity, and a guarantee like that is a sales tactic, not a forecast.

Another red flag: an agency that treats ChatGPT Ads and organic AI visibility (GEO) as entirely separate purchases with no shared strategy. In a long B2B cycle, a buyer who sees a paid ad in month one and then asks ChatGPT the same category question again in month four should ideally find the brand cited organically too — that consistency compounds trust across a multi-month evaluation in a way a single paid touch can't.

The forex broker worked example

Take a licensed forex broker selling to introducing brokers and white-label partners — a B2B relationship that can take six months of due diligence before a contract is signed. A prospect might ask ChatGPT "which forex broker offers the best white-label terms in the GCC" early in that process, then ask variations of the same question again closer to a decision. The best approach here isn't a single ChatGPT ad — it's a paid presence at the research stage combined with organic citation (licensing details, regulatory jurisdiction, partner terms) that's still there and accurate three months later when the prospect checks again.

This is also where compliance stops being optional: a claim about licensing or spreads that's imprecise in an ad can create real regulatory exposure for a broker, not just a marketing embarrassment. The best agency for this account treats the compliance review as part of the ad workflow, not an afterthought.

Measurement and reporting for a long B2B cycle

Ask any agency for a monthly report that ties ChatGPT ad impressions and clicks to CRM stage movement, not just platform-reported metrics in isolation. For a nine-month sales cycle, a single month's click count tells you almost nothing about whether the spend is working — the report needs to show account-level engagement trending over the full cycle, alongside organic citation tracking for the same target accounts. Studies report AI referral traffic converting several times better than average organic search traffic, but the number that matters for B2B is pipeline influenced, not clicks counted.

It's worth adding that the audit itself should name specific prompts and specific competitors, not just describe the process in general terms — a vague audit promise is often a sign the eventual campaign recommendations will be equally generic, built from a template rather than from what your buyers are actually asking.

Frequently asked questions

Is there an official 'best' ranking for ChatGPT advertising agencies?

No. There's no third-party certification or awards body for this yet — OpenAI Ads Manager only went self-serve in May 2026. Treat any agency claiming an official ranking or award skeptically; evaluate them against concrete criteria like account-based targeting, sales-cycle fit and reporting instead.

How long should a B2B ChatGPT ad campaign run before judging results?

Match the evaluation window to your sales cycle, not the ad platform's reporting cadence. A three-to-nine-month B2B cycle needs at least one full cycle of data before drawing conclusions, though directional signals like citation frequency and account engagement can show up sooner.

Do I need a separate GEO agency and ChatGPT Ads agency?

Can an agency guarantee my brand gets recommended by ChatGPT?

No legitimate agency can guarantee AI model output. What a credible agency can commit to is a documented process — targeting, content structure, citation-building and testing — that improves the odds over time, reported transparently including where citations are lost, not just won.
